Understanding Size and Capacity Requirements

It's vital to match your system's size to your home's needs. A professional can assess your space accurately. Room sizes, ceiling heights, and insulation are key factors in choosing the right system for your Sydney home.

For the latest specials, visit Air Conditioning Guys. They provide expert advice on finding the best system for your needs.

Capacity Considerations

Different homes need different cooling capacities. Here's a quick guide:

  • Small homes (up to 80m²): 7.1 KW - 10 KW systems
  • Medium homes (80-150m²): 12.5 KW - 14 KW systems
  • Large homes (150m² and above): 15 KW - 16 KW systems

Filter Replacement Essentials

Clean filters are essential for a ducted cooling system's efficiency. Change or clean your filters every 3-6 months, based on how much you use it and your environment. Professional ducted cooling system maintenance in Sydney can guide you on the best filter change schedule.

  • Check filters monthly for visible dirt and debris
  • Remove and clean reusable filters carefully
  • Replace disposable filters with the right types from the maker
  • Make sure they fit right to avoid air leaks

Annual System Inspections

Annual professional inspections are critical for keeping your ducted cooling system in Sydney in good shape. A yearly check can spot problems early, before they get big.

Inspection Area Key Checks
Electrical Components Check wiring, connections, and electrical health
Refrigerant Levels Check and adjust refrigerant to the right levels
Ductwork Look for leaks, clean, and seal as needed
Outdoor Unit Clean coils, check fan, and remove debris

Ducted vs. Split Systems

Split systems cool specific rooms, while ducted systems cool your whole home. Here's a comparison:

Feature Ducted Cooling Split System
Coverage Whole-home cooling Single room/area
Installation Complexity More complex Relatively simple
Initial Cost Higher investment Lower upfront expense
Energy Efficiency Highly efficient Variable efficiency

Ducted vs. Evaporative Cooling

Sydney's climate is different for cooling systems. Ducted air conditioning controls temperature well. Evaporative cooling works best in dry air.

  • Ducted cooling keeps temperatures steady
  • Evaporative cooling needs dry air
  • Ducted systems control humidity better

Costs of Ducted Cooling in Sydney

Getting a ducted cooling system for your Sydney home needs smart planning. As a homeowner, I know how to weigh upfront costs against long-term gains. Ducted cooling experts in Sydney can guide you through the costs of cooling your home.

Initial Investment Breakdown

The price of a ducted cooling system depends on a few things:

  • Home size and square meterage
  • System capacity and brand
  • Complexity of installation
  • Additional features and zoning options

In Sydney, homeowners usually spend between $5,000 and $12,000 on a full ducted cooling system. Experts suggest getting quotes from different companies to find the best price for your home.

Common Ductwork Issues

Sydney homeowners should look out for these ductwork problems:

  • Air leaks that lower cooling efficiency
  • Insulation that's not up to par, causing temperature swings
  • Dust and debris that block airflow
  • Connections that aren't sealed well, affecting system performance

How much does ducted cooling installation cost in Sydney?

The cost of ducted cooling varies by home size and needs. You might spend between $5,000 and $15,000. Home size, installation complexity, and brand choice affect the price. Get quotes from several providers in Sydney for an accurate estimate.

How long does a ducted cooling system typically last?

A well-maintained system can last 10 to 15 years. Regular inspections and maintenance are key. Clean filters and address issues quickly to extend your system's life.

Is ducted cooling energy-efficient?

Yes, modern ducted cooling systems are very energy-efficient. They use less energy by cooling only used rooms. Look for systems with high energy star ratings and smart thermostats to save on bills.

Can I install ducted cooling in an existing home?

Yes, you can install ducted cooling in an existing home. It might be more complex, but experts in Sydney can help. They'll assess your home and plan the installation. A detailed home assessment is recommended.

How quickly can a ducted cooling system cool my home?

A well-designed system can cool your home in 10-15 minutes. Home insulation, ceiling height, and outdoor temperature affect cooling speed. Professional installation ensures optimal performance.
